What Happened

The company executed a plan to repurchase $1.5 billion in convertible debt using its cash reserves. This move is part of a broader strategy to restructure its liabilities linked to its Bitcoin treasury.

Why It Matters For Operators

This action reflects a proactive approach to managing debt and financial health. It may influence investor confidence and the company's future capital allocation strategies.

FAQ

What is convertible debt?

Convertible debt is a type of bond that can be converted into a predetermined amount of the company's equity.

How does this affect the company's Bitcoin strategy?

Retiring debt may allow for more flexibility in managing Bitcoin assets and investments.

What are the risks of using cash reserves for debt repayment?

Using cash reserves can impact liquidity and limit future investment opportunities if not managed carefully.
